Web9 apr. 2024 · The sounds are in fact created by simultaneously combining two sounds, but are often though of as a unique sound. In English we find two main samples. The first is the ‘j’ sound in jump, written [dʒ], this being a combination of the [d] as in dog and the [ʒ] as in beige. The second is the ‘ch’ sound as in cheat, written as [tʃ] . Web15 okt. 2024 · The 5 Short Vowel Sounds. The five short vowel sounds in English are a, e, i, o, and u. short a: and, as, and after. short e: pen, hen, and lend. short i: it and in. short o: top and hop. short u: under and cup. Remember that these sounds are not necessarily indicative of spelling. Note that the above words all contain the vowel whose sound ...

Web22 jan. 2024 · IPA phoneme /aɪ/ IPA phoneme /aɪ/ IPA phoneme /aɪ/ In English, both in Received Pronunciation and in General American, the IPA phonetic symbol /aɪ/ corresponds to the vowel sound in words like "price", “fly" and "time". This diphthong is informally called “long I” and a bit more formally "the long sound of the letter I".. In strict IPA diphthongs …
